it is just a car ride basically with a few added twists, like braking
at one point, going through hot and cold room next, and some
twisty (slow) curves in the road, they do try to "scare" you with
an oncoming truck, then you go outside and go really fast.
that part is a little intense, but as long as it is not raining you are okay.

Test Track really isn't anywhere near a roller coaster. 80% of the ride is inside, and at a relativly slow pace... The whole premise of the attraction is that you are taking a car through the tests that GM would take a car through... So you'll test the cars suspension, braking, cornering, temperature endurance, etc... And then you'll go out on the "High Speed Track" ... You go around a corner, and start accellerating towards 64.8mph... Because you're going through a curve at 65mph, you will feel some G-forces... but nothing extreme...
